| 1. | What should the manager do in completing an annual performance appraisal? | |
| A) | Consider good intentions as well as actual performance | |
| B) | Base the appraisal on a standard to which all are held accountable | |
| C) | Always make an effort to include subjective data | |
| D) | Closely observe the employee for the 2 weeks preceding the appraisal conference | |
| Ans: | B | |
| Feedback: | ||
| For an objective appraisal, the manager must have a fair performance appraisal tool that is used for all employees in the same classification. | ||
| 2. | What increases the likelihood that the performance appraisal will have a positive outcome? | |
| A) | The manager refrains from making any comments about the worker’s performance | |
| B) | The employee is encouraged to identify three areas of satisfactory performance | |
| C) | The employee provides input into developing the performance standards | |
| D) | The manager identifies not more than three areas of deficient performance | |
| Ans: | C | |
| Feedback: | ||
| If the employee has some input into developing the standards or goals on which his or her performance is judged, there is more of a chance that the appraisal will have a positive outcome. The remaining options fail to contribute to an effective performance appraisal. | ||
| 3. | Although some subjectivity is inescapable in performance appraisals, what action can the manager take to arrive at a more fair and accurate assessment? | |
| A) | Written anecdotal notes regarding the employee’s performance should be maintained throughout the evaluation period | |
| B) | Evaluation criteria that reflect on the employee as a person rather than just on work performance should be used | |
| C) | Data gathered by the manager in preparation for the performance appraisal should be limited to not more than two sources, so no conflicting information is received | |
| D) | The manager should rate all employees using central tendency whenever possible | |
| Ans: | A | |
| Feedback: | ||
| Because a manager will tend to remember an employee’s performance better in the weeks or months directly preceding the appraisal, a manager should take notes on an employee’s performance throughout the year. The other options are less affective in proving a balanced appraisal. | ||
| 4. | Which statement accurately reflects self-appraisals? | |
| A) | Self-appraisals are more objective than the other types of appraisals | |
| B) | Self-appraisals provide an opportunity to give positive feedback to employees | |
| C) | Self-appraisals usually require some introspection on the part of the employee | |
| D) | Self-appraisals should be read before the supervisor does an appraisal | |
| Ans: | C | |
| Feedback: | ||
| Although they require some work on the employees’ part, self-appraisals can provide introspection and personal growth. The remaining options are not accurate statements. | ||
| 5. | Which statement is true regarding the Behaviorally Anchored Rating Scale (BARS)? | |
| A) | Has long been used as a performance appraisal tool in the health-care industry | |
| B) | Requires that a separate rating form be developed for each job classification | |
| C) | Is often referred to as a free-form review | |
| D) | Is a rapidly scored and administered performance appraisal tool | |
| Ans: | B | |
| Feedback: | ||
| The BARS key areas of responsibility are delineated and ranked by importance. This system reduces subjectivity, but has the drawback of being time-consuming. | ||
